Logistical challenges, tight supply support Europe's chrome alloy markets

September 16, 2021 / www.metalbulletin.com / Article Link

Producers continued to raise their offer prices for low-carbon ferro-chrome during the week to Tuesday September 14 amid tight supply, high costs and uncertain logistics.

Fastmarkets' price assessment for ferro-chrome 0.10% C, average 65-70% Cr, delivered Europe was $2.78-3.10 per lb Cr on Tuesday, an increase of 5 cents, or 1.7%, from $2.73-$3.05 per lb Cr one week earlier.
"Several of the producers won't sell now as they say they are sold out," a trader said.
Additionally, some producers face high logistics costs due to escalating container rates, which has led them to seek alternatives to their traditional routes, as well as increasing electricity costs.
